What is co-operatives national law nsw?
The Co-operatives National Law (NSW) is the legislative framework for the registration, regulation, and governance of co-operatives in New South Wales, Australia. It provides guidelines for the formation and operation of co-operatives, ensuring they are run fairly and transparently.
Who is required to file co-operatives national law nsw?
Co-operatives that are registered under the Co-operatives National Law must file annual returns and any necessary documentation with the appropriate regulatory authority in NSW.

What is the purpose of co-operatives national law nsw?
The purpose of the Co-operatives National Law (NSW) is to provide a uniform regulatory framework for co-operatives, ensuring they operate in a transparent, fair, and accountable manner while encouraging the development and growth of the co-operative sector.
What information must be reported on co-operatives national law nsw?
Information that must be reported includes the co-operative's financial statements, details of directors and members, changes in membership, and any significant changes to the nature of the business.
